NASA will launch the most expensive telescope in human history into space

For $10 billion.

The James Webb space telescope is the largest and most expensive in history. Its weight is 6,2 tons, and its total cost is $10 billion. On December 25, between 14:20 p.m. and 14:52 p.m. Ukrainian time, it will be sent into space. The launch will take place at the Kourou Cosmodrome in French Guiana.

James Webb will become the main infrared space observatory, which will complement and expand the discoveries of the Hubble telescope, which has been in orbit for more than 30 years.

 James Webb is able to see objects located at a distance of up to 13.5 billion light years.

He is able to look into dust clouds, where stars and planetary systems are now forming, examine the smallest details of objects and record his observations - with their help in the future, changes in the sky will be tracked.

As astronomers hope, the telescope will help to learn the history of the Universe - from the Big Bang to the moment of the formation of the planets.

The space observatory will study star formation and the formation of planetary systems, study clusters of stars and galaxies, distant quasars and the atmospheres of exoplanets - heavenly bodies outside the Solar System.

It should be noted that the launch of this newest observatory was constantly postponed due to various technical problems.
